Default loud rumble from heater blower motor

Always quiet as a church mouse.Now all of the sudden you turn it on and it rumbles loud and shakes the whole car.Do they go bad just like that?Thanks.

I had the same thing happen to mine several weeks ago. I pulled out the Cabin Air Filter from the cowl area under the hood and found some loose foam. From what I could tell, it was from the recirculation door seal. I tucked what I could back in place and pulled the rest out. Also found that the filter was the wrong one and put the correct one in. Haven't had any problems since.
